What is DigiLens?

DigiLens
ManufacturingElectronicsBusiness Services

DigiLens is at the forefront of developing and manufacturing advanced holographic waveguides, a critical component for next-generation augmented and extended reality devices. Their proprietary optical platform and photopolymer technology, produced via a cost-effective contact-copy manufacturing process, enable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) to integrate sophisticated XR capabilities into a wide array of products. The company serves diverse global markets, including automotive, enterprise, consumer electronics, avionics, and military sectors, positioning itself as a key enabler of immersive digital experiences across industries.

How much funding has DigiLens raised?

DigiLens has raised a total of $133.8M across 6 funding rounds:

Series A (2016): $9.2M, investors not publicly disclosed

Series B (2017): $22M led by Alsop Louie Partners, Continental, Panasonic, Foxconn, Nautilus Venture Partners, Dolby Family Ventures, and Sony

Series C (2018): $50M supported by Sony Innovation Fund, Continental, Samsung Ventures, UDC Ventures, Diamond Edge Ventures, and Niantic

Debt (2020): $1M featuring PPP

Debt (2021): $1.6M backed by PPP

Series D (2022): $50M with participation from Mitsubishi Chemical Group, UDC Ventures, Optimas Capital Management, Diamond Edge Ventures, Alsop Louie Partners, Samsung Electronics America, Dolby Ventures, A37 Interactive, and Corning

Key Investors in DigiLens

Mitsubishi Chemical Group

Mitsubishi Chemical Group is a global leader in performance products, industrial materials, and healthcare, focusing on creating sustainable corporate value and contributing to societal development. Their investment in DigiLens likely aligns with their interest in advanced materials and future business areas.

UDC Ventures

UDC Ventures, the corporate venture arm of Universal Display Corporation, specializes in disruptive startups and innovative companies, particularly in OLED technology and chemistry. Their investment supports DigiLens's advanced optical and photopolymer technologies.

Diamond Edge Ventures

Diamond Edge Ventures, the venture capital arm of Mitsubishi Chemical Group, invests in technology companies aligned with its core markets, including advanced materials and electric vehicles. Their participation highlights DigiLens's potential in these strategic sectors.
